The filling up "bonds" with your tooth, and also since it comes in a selection of tooth-colored shades, it very closely webpage matches the appearance of your all-natural teeth. Tooth bonding can also be used for tooth fillings as opposed to silver amalgam. Lots of clients favor bonded fillings since the white shade is a lot less noticeable than silver.

A bridge changes missing out on teeth with artificial teeth, looks terrific, as well find out here now as essentially bridges the void where one or more teeth might have been. Your bridge can be made from gold, alloys, porcelain, or a mix of these materials and also is bonded onto bordering teeth for support. The success of any kind of bridge depends on its foundation: the various other teeth, periodontals, or bone to which it is affixed.

Crowns are a corrective procedure utilized to improve your tooth's form or to reinforce a tooth. Crowns are frequently made use of for teeth that are damaged, used, or have portions damaged by dental caries. A crown is a "cap" sealed onto an existing tooth that normally covers the part of your tooth over the gum line.

Crowns can be made of porcelain, steel, or both. Porcelain crowns are frequently liked because they resemble the clarity of natural teeth and also are extremely solid. Crowns or onlays (partial crowns) are needed when there is insufficient tooth toughness remaining to hold a dental filling. Unlike fillings, which use the restorative material directly into your mouth, a crown is produced away from your mouth.
